Abstract

ABSTRACT Several strawberry growers have cultivated the same plants for two consecutive cycles aiming a greater economic return after seedling transplant. However, the phenological development and the agronomic potential of second-cycle strawberry have to be estimated. This research was installed to estimate the thermal need, leaf appearance rate, phyllochron and yield of strawberry cultivars in two consecutive crop cycles in the region of the Third Planalto Paranaense. Cultivars Camarosa, Camino Real, Albion, Aromas, Monterrey and San Andreas were evaluated in the first and second growing cycles using completely randomized blocks and four replications. Leaf appearance rate was estimated by linear regression coefficient between the number of leaves and the accumulated thermal sum. Phyllochron was estimated by the inverse of regression coefficient. Aromas was the only cultivar with an increased fruit production in the second cycle. On the contrary, there was a considerable reduction of production for ‘Camino Real’, ‘Albion’, ‘Monterrey’ and ‘San Andreas’ in that same cycle. The highest number and mass of marketable fruits of the second and first cycles were observed for ‘Camarosa’ and ‘Camino Real’, respectively. In the second crop cycle, strawberry cultivars required a lower thermal sum to begin flowering and fruit harvest. The plants presented a higher leaf appearance rate and low phyllochron values.

A biologically realistic measurement for estimating growth and development regarding air temperature is the thermal sum (°C days) (Streck et al, 2008; Heldwein et al, 2010; Lucas et al, 2012) It has a greater meaning regarding plants than calendar days. Based on the thermal sum, it is possible to estimate the number of leaves in strawberry by means of phyllochron (°C day leaf-1), which is the time interval between the appearance of two successive leaves in the main canopy (Xue et al, 2004; Streck et al, 2005)
